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Broth

    In a saucepan, heat the vegetable broth over medium heat until simmering. Keep it warm on the stove as you prepare the risotto.

  2. 2

    Sauté the Aromatics

    In a large skillet or saucepan,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té until translucent, about 3-4 minutes.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for another minute.

Cooking the Risotto

  1. 3

    Add the Arborio Rice

    Stir in the arborio rice, coating it with the oil and aromatics. Cook for about 2 minutes, allowing the rice to toast slightly.

  2. 4

    Add the Broth Gradually

    Begin adding the warm vegetable broth, one ladle at a time, stirring frequently. Wait until the liquid is mostly absorbed before adding the next ladle. Continue this process for about 15 minutes.

  3. 5

    Incorporate Vegetables

    After 15 minutes, add the chopped asparagus, zucchini, and spinach. Continue stirring and adding broth as necessary until the rice is al dente and creamy, about 5-7 more minutes.

Adding Seafood and Finishing Touches

  1. 6

    Cook the Seafood

    In the last few minutes of cooking, gently fold in the bay scallops and rock shrimp. Cook until the seafood is opaque and cooked through, about 3-4 minutes.

  2. 7

    Season and Serve

    Remove from heat and stir in the grated Parmesan cheese, lemon juice, chopped parsley, salt, and black pepper. Adjust seasoning to taste. Serve warm and enjoy your Green Vegetable and Seafood Risotto!
